python路径拼接os.path.join()函数和os.makedirs的用法
生活随笔
收集整理的這篇文章主要介紹了
python路径拼接os.path.join()函数和os.makedirs的用法
小編覺得挺不錯的,現在分享給大家,幫大家做個參考.
python路徑拼接os.path.join()函數的用法
os.path.join()函數:連接兩個或更多的路徑名組件
- 1.如果各組件名首字母不包含’/’,則函數會自動加上
- 2.如果有一個組件是一個絕對路徑,則在它之前的所有組件均會被舍棄
- 3.如果最后一個組件為空,則生成的路徑以一個’/’分隔符結尾
Demo1
import osPath1 = 'home' Path2 = 'develop' Path3 = 'code'Path10 = Path1 + Path2 + Path3 Path20 = os.path.join(Path1,Path2,Path3) print ('Path10 = ',Path10) print ('Path20 = ',Path20)輸出
Path10 = homedevelopcode Path20 = home\develop\codehttps://www.cnblogs.com/an-ning0920/p/10037790.html
os.makedirs()
方法用于遞歸創建目錄。
如果子目錄創建失敗或者已經存在,會拋出一個 OSError 的異常,Windows上Error 183 即為目錄已經存在的異常錯誤。
如果第一個參數 path 只有一級,則 mkdir() 函數相同。
語法
os.makedirs(path, mode=0o777)
參數
path – 需要遞歸創建的目錄,可以是相對或者絕對路徑。。
mode – 權限模式。
返回值
該方法沒有返回值。
總結
以上是生活随笔為你收集整理的python路径拼接os.path.join()函数和os.makedirs的用法的全部內容,希望文章能夠幫你解決所遇到的問題。
- 上一篇: 正确率 精度 召回率 错误率
- 下一篇: python寻找列表最大值最小值及其下标